Lets give everyone a minor TV history lesson. they used to have something made by the major TV channels called a TV Movie. This was one of them. It was made on a shoe string budget with the combat action being made up of stock footage from the big screen feature movie "Patton". One of the things you also have to remember is the political climate of the time. It was anti orthodox, anti Vietnam and anti military. So a General who was a mustang;it means to become a officer thru the ranks rather than thru West Point; and did not want to throw a enlisted man to the rear area paperwork lions because he ran away, at least not till he finds out why and in the process finds out he has a mystery on his hands and a big time security leak that he must fix before his battalion goes back into combat against the Germans.
